The Danaher Death Squad is back in action at Who’s Number One on March 26th as both Gordon Ryan and Nicky Rodriguez have had official matchups announced for the event. The first fight revealed by FloGrappling was the one for Ryan, with the announcement made shortly after the last edition of Who’s number One had finished. He will take on Vagner Rocha who, despite being clearly undersized against the best no gi grappler of his generation, will no doubt use his brutally effective Jiu-Jitsu to put on a fantastic show.
Shortly after this, the second official announcement was made for the event as Nicky Rodriguez joins Gordon Ryan, and he will be taking on Yuri Simoes. This represents a big opportunity for Rodriguez as Simoes was regarded as the top no gi grappler in the over 99kg category for quite a while with a pair of ADCC golds in 2015 and 2017, before he lost to the eventual 2019 winne, Kaynan Duarte. Interestingly however, Simoes came up short in his last match which was actually against Vagner Rocha back at Fight 2 Win 164.
Alongside these two official matches, there’s also one other contest involving a Danaher Death Squad competitor that’s been floated around although not yet been confirmed by the promotion. Both Craig Jones and the legendary Gabi Garcia have verbally agreed to compete against one another at the next WNO event, although it remains to be seen whether FloGrappling are even willing to put on their first intergender matchup.
